At home, you rattle the chain on your dog's leash every time you prepare to take him for a walk. After several episodes like thi
Greeley [361]

Answer:

The dog leash has become the conditioned stimulus

Explanation:

In classical/respondent conditioning, antecedent events become associated with one another.

A stimulus that does not typically produce a response is paired with one that does.

Learning is said to have taken place when the stimulus that did not produce a response begins to elicit a response.

In this scenario, the stimulus that does not elicit a response (neutral stimulus) is the dog's leash and after a while, it becomes the conditioned stimulus.

Rattling the chain is the stimulus that has been paired with walking the dog.
